🔍 Key Features Breakdown

  • Extensive Multi-Genre Library: By offering everything from EDM and Pop to Piano and Rock, the app solves the problem of genre fatigue, ensuring that users with varying musical tastes remain engaged over the long term.
  • Reactive Visual Environment: The inclusion of color-switch tiles and neon trails that react to the beat solves the issue of static gameplay, providing a mini-concert atmosphere that enhances the sensory experience.
  • One-Touch Control Scheme: The tap, hold, and drag mechanic eliminates the steep learning curve often found in rhythm games, making the app accessible to all age groups and skill levels.
  • Dynamic Progression System: With endless levels and evolving tile patterns, the game addresses the need for constant challenge, preventing the gameplay loop from becoming predictable or stagnant.
  • Social and Personal Customization: Leaderboards and unlockable skins solve the lack of meta-progression in casual games, giving users clear goals and a sense of identity within the game.

⚖️ Pros & Cons Analysis

  • ✅ The Good: Exceptional synchronization between the musical beats and the physical movement of the ball.
  • ✅ The Good: A frequently updated playlist that keeps the content relevant with current viral and global trends.
  • ❌ The Bad: The visual intensity of the neon effects may lead to eye strain during extended play sessions.
  • ❌ The Bad: As with many free-to-play rhythm titles, ad interruptions between songs can occasionally break the rhythmic immersion.

🛠️ Room for Improvement

To further elevate the experience, the developers could benefit from implementing a more robust haptic feedback system that mimics the bass of the music through device vibrations. Additionally, introducing a "Zen Mode" with reduced visual effects for a more relaxed experience, or a local "Versus Mode" for real-time competition, would add significant depth to the existing feature set. Finally, a more granular search function within the massive song library would improve navigation for power users.
